#046a39 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#046a39 is composed of 1.6% red, 41.6%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.2%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 151.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 21.6%. #046a39 color hex could be obtained by blending #08d472 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#046a39

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b06 is the darkest color, while #f8fffb is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#046a39 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#464646 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#394d43 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#6d643e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#766049 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#326c73 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#46663c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#4c6343 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#216b5e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
